WebUsing a trowel, smear on the grout filling all the joints and going over all the brick faces. There really is no such thing as over grouting when you’re after a German schmear look. You can literally cover 95 percent of the brick faces or wipe away as you see fit. I used a wet sponge to wipe away the unwanted grout. WebHere’s our DIY faux fireplace and German Smear.
